Abstract :
Design, fabrication, and performance of a 6-bit GaAs monolithic phase shifter for use in the 5-6-GHz frequency range are described. The chip includes an analog control bit (0-11° ) for phase correction in a closed-loop configuration and five digitally controlled phase bits. A +- 1° phase variation was achieved for the 11.25°, 22.5°, and 45° bits while for the 90° and 180° bits the phase variation was +- 6° over 5 to 6 GHz. The return loss was better than 15 dB and insertion-loss flatness was within +- 1 dB over this frequency band. The phase error over a temperature range of 25-80°C and the 5-6-GHz frequency band was less than +- 0.5°, +- 1°, +- 1°, +- 2°, and +- 2° for the 11.25°, 22.5°, 45°, 90°, and 180° bits, respectively, with a maximum of .8-dB insertion-loss variation.
